3 PROLOGUE - Definition of IP Information - Industrial Property (IP) Information –Subset of intellectual property information –Information regarding Patents, Trademarks and Industrial designs IP Information produced or processed by IP offices or organizations

4 PROLOGUE -Need for Standards- Harmonization, Interoperability –E.g., Various types of power connector Best solution for standardization –Use a common single power connector, or use multi-plug adapter

5 INTRODUCTION TO WIPO STANDARDS WIPO Standards have been established with the intention of –coordinating the industrial property information activities of WIPO member countries, –promoting international exchange of data relating to industrial property documents

6 INTRODUCTION TO WIPO STANDARDS - WIPO Standards Group - 51 WIPO Standards, Recommendations and Guidelines related to patents, trademarks and industrial designs 51 standards are categorized by 4 groups –Group (a): Standards of a general nature, common to information and documentationStandards of a general nature, common to information and documentation –Group (b): Standards relating to Patent Information and DocumentationStandards relating to Patent Information and Documentation –Group (c): Standards relating to Trademark Information and DocumentationStandards relating to Trademark Information and Documentation –Group (d): Standards relating to Industrial Design Information and DocumentationStandards relating to Industrial Design Information and Documentation

7 Standard ST.2: Manner for designating calendar dates Standard ST.3: Two-letter codes for the representation of states, other entities and organizations Standard ST.13: Numbering of applications for IPRs INTRODUCTION TO WIPO STANDARDS - Common Standards -

8 Patent information Patent documents –Structure –Bibliographic data Examples of WIPO Standards relating to patents: WIPO Standards ST.1, ST.3, ST.6, ST.9, ST.10, ST.13, ST.16 and ST.36 INTRODUCTION TO WIPO STANDARDS - Patent-related Standards -

19 BENEFITS OF WIPO STANDARDS Facilitate the harmonization of practices by IP offices regarding electronic data processing in respect of the procedures for filing, examination, publication, granting and registration of IP titles. Facilitate the international transmission, exchange, sharing and dissemination of IP information, as well as the access to and retrieval of the said information.
